ABSTRACT

Little is known about the natural history and consequences of SARS-CoV-2 infection. Some individuals who have had COVID continue to have symptoms after acute infection, a condition known as long COVID. Thus, the objective of this study is to identify the patterns of long COVID and its relationship with chronic diseases in adults and older adult residents in southern Brazil. Population-based cross-sectional study with data from the baseline of the SulCovid-19 Study. The sample consisted of 2,919 individuals with a positive diagnosis of COVID-19 between December 2020 and March 2021. For the construction of the outcome, 18 symptoms were evaluated. The exhibits were the medical diagnoses of 11 chronic diseases. Symptom patterns were identified using principal component analysis, and associations of patterns with chronic diseases were determined using Poisson regression. Four patterns of long COVID were identified. The cognitive pattern was the most prevalent (20.5%; 95% CI 19.0;22.0), followed by respiratory (15.7%; 95% CI 14.4;17.1), neuromusculoskeletal (15.4%; 95% CI 14.1;16.7) and neurosensory (14.0%; 95% CI 12.8;15.3). Heart problems, anxiety and back problems were associated with all patterns. Persistent symptoms after COVID-19 infection may constitute pattern behavior. Chronic illnesses increase the likelihood of developing long COVID symptom patterns.

ABSTRACT

Objective: The present work was aimed to verify the relationship between the use of health services and the presence of discomfort and musculoskeletal discomfort after Covid-19 infection in adults and elderly people in the southern region of Brazil.  Methodology: This is a cross-sectional study with individuals over 18 years of age who were diagnosed with covid-19 between December 2020 and March 2021. Questionnaires were collected electronically (with tablets) through the REDCap plataform by means of phone calls. The outcomes used were the use of health services: Primary Health Care, general practitioner, unit and private emergency care and specialized services. The presence of musculoskeletal pain exposure was assessed using the Nordic questionnaire on musculoskeletal symptoms before and during and/or after COVID-19 infection in the following regions: cervical, upper limbs, thoracic, lumbar, and lower limbs. Poisson regression was used to assess the relationship between health care service use after covid-19 infection and musculoskeletal pain. Data were analyzed using the Stata 16.1 statistical package.  Results: A total of 2,919 individuals were interviewed. Overall, the use of health services was about 15 percentage points (p.p) higher in individuals with musculoskeletal pain when compared with people without musculoskeletal pain. In adjusted analysis, individuals who reported pain in all outcomes during and after covid-19 infection was up to twice as likely to use health services and, among them, the emergency care unit was the most used, especially in those with pain in the lower limbs RP=2.19 (CI95% 1.66-2.87) and chest pain RP=2.04 (CI95% 1.47-2.84). In view of this, the highest magnitudes of association were related to emergency care units, doctors, and specialized services, especially neurologists, who were two to three times more likely to seek this profession, followed by pulmonologists.  Conclusion: In view of this, a new demand for more integrated care is recommended in a care model that offers comprehensive follow-up due to the diversity of users with specific needs.

ABSTRACT

COVID-19 is an infection in which symptoms may persist after the acute phase. The aim of the present study was to verify the prevalence and factors associated with COVID-19 and to describe the main residual symptoms after 6–10 months of infection in individuals from the extreme south of Brazil. This was a cross-sectional study of 2919 individuals older than 18 diagnosed by RT‒PCR with COVID-19 in the city of Rio Grande/RS, Brazil, from December 2020 to March 2021 who were symptomatic, with data collected by telephone interview or home visit. The COVID-19 outcome was obtained from the sum of all symptoms that the individual claimed to continue having at the time of the interview, ranging from zero to 19. For the crude and adjusted analyses, we used Poisson regression with robust adjustment of variance calculating prevalence ratios (PRs) and their respective 95% confidence intervals. The adjusted analysis was performed by means of a hierarchical model built in four levels. The significance level adopted was 5%, and the analyses were performed with the statistical package Stata 16.1. The prevalence of COVID-long was 48.3% (95% CI 46.5; 50.1). The most prevalent residual symptoms were fatigue, memory loss, loss of attention, headache, loss of smell, muscle pain and loss of taste. The groups more likely to develop COVID-19 were female, exhibited anxiety, hypertension, heart problems, diabetes mellitus, musculoskeletal problems, respiratory problems, previous morbidities and hospitalization in a ward or ICU. Physical activity and self-perception of good and very good health were protective factors for the outcome. When adjusted, female gender, anxiety, morbidities and who were hospitalized remained associated with the outcome, while self-perception of good and very good health had a lower probability. This study showed that almost half of the individuals in the sample developed long COVID after 6–9 months of infection. Among the associated factors, female individuals and those with chronic conditions stand out, demanding the creation of public policies to promote integral and continued assistance to these individuals.
